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(179)

Side by Side Diff: Source/core/rendering/compositing/CompositingTriggers.h

Issue 270383002: Remove will-change: contents GPU rasterization hint (Closed) Base URL: svn://svn.chromium.org/blink/trunk
Patch Set: Created 6 years, 7 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ch | Annotate | Revision Log
OLDNEW
1 /* 1 /*
2 * Copyright (C) 2006, 2007, 2008, 2009, 2010, 2011, 2012 Apple, Inc. All rights reserved. 2 * Copyright (C) 2006, 2007, 2008, 2009, 2010, 2011, 2012 Apple, Inc. All rights reserved.
3 * Copyright (C) 2010 Nokia Corporation and/or its subsidiary(-ies). 3 * Copyright (C) 2010 Nokia Corporation and/or its subsidiary(-ies).
4 * Copyright (C) 2012 Samsung Electronics. All rights reserved. 4 * Copyright (C) 2012 Samsung Electronics. All rights reserved.
5 * 5 *
6 * This library is free software; you can redistribute it and/or 6 * This library is free software; you can redistribute it and/or
7 * modify it under the terms of the GNU Library General Public 7 * modify it under the terms of the GNU Library General Public
8 * License as published by the Free Software Foundation; either 8 * License as published by the Free Software Foundation; either
9 * version 2 of the License, or (at your option) any later version. 9 * version 2 of the License, or (at your option) any later version.
10 * 10 *
(...skipping 11 matching lines...) Expand all
22 #ifndef CompositingTriggers_h 22 #ifndef CompositingTriggers_h
23 #define CompositingTriggers_h 23 #define CompositingTriggers_h
24 24
25 namespace WebCore { 25 namespace WebCore {
26 26
27 enum CompositingTrigger { 27 enum CompositingTrigger {
28 VideoTrigger = 1 << 1, 28 VideoTrigger = 1 << 1,
29 CanvasTrigger = 1 << 3, 29 CanvasTrigger = 1 << 3,
30 FilterTrigger = 1 << 5, 30 FilterTrigger = 1 << 5,
31 ScrollableInnerFrameTrigger = 1 << 6, 31 ScrollableInnerFrameTrigger = 1 << 6,
32 GPURasterizationTrigger = 1 << 7,
33 32
34 // FIXME: This is a temporary trigger for enabling the old, opt-in path for 33 // FIXME: This is a temporary trigger for enabling the old, opt-in path for
35 // accelerated overflow scroll. It should be removed once the "universal" 34 // accelerated overflow scroll. It should be removed once the "universal"
36 // path is ready (crbug.com/254111). 35 // path is ready (crbug.com/254111).
37 // Currently there is no way to enable this trigger, which means we can 36 // Currently there is no way to enable this trigger, which means we can
38 // remove it once we're confident in the current codepaths. 37 // remove it once we're confident in the current codepaths.
39 LegacyOverflowScrollTrigger = 1 << 8, 38 LegacyOverflowScrollTrigger = 1 << 7,
40 39
41 OverflowScrollTrigger = 1 << 9, 40 OverflowScrollTrigger = 1 << 8,
42 ViewportConstrainedPositionedTrigger = 1 << 10, 41 ViewportConstrainedPositionedTrigger = 1 << 9,
43 AllCompositingTriggers = 0xFFFFFFFF, 42 AllCompositingTriggers = 0xFFFFFFFF,
44 }; 43 };
45 44
46 typedef unsigned CompositingTriggerFlags; 45 typedef unsigned CompositingTriggerFlags;
47 46
48 } 47 }
49 48
50 #endif 49 #endif
OLDNEW

Powered by Google App Engine
This is Rietveld 408576698